legality of a new order

(Querist) 20 December 2010 This query is : Open 
my friend joined a national carrier as a pilot. upon joining he was asked to sign a bond with the company for a period of 5 years,and was also required to give post dated cheques worth 25lakhs,which the company was to encash in the event of him not completing the 5 year term period.other then giving the postdated cheques,he was not to pay any money towards his training cost.now its has been 1 1/2 years,and the company has suddenly decided to recover the cost of his training which they claim is 25 lakhs,to be deducted every month from his salary.my question is--
1.is the company authorised to change its policy after 1 1/2 years of joining, had they been clear on this issue my friend would have joined some other company.
2.my friend is still not confirmed,which would happen after he completes a 2 year service with the company, now only 6 months are left. so can he still go to the court, without fearing for his job?
